Regional Meet Scheduled The National Association of C onservation Districts will hold its Southwestern Regional meeting in Park City at the C'est Bon Hotel on September 3-5, 1975. NACD is the national instrument in-strument and voice of the more than 3,000 conservation conservat-ion Districts in the United States which are charged by law to assist land owners with soil, water, and related re-lated resources, and other conservation problems. Among the subjects on the program will be pasture and rangeland improvement, non point pollution sources, sediment sed-iment control, district operations. op-erations. Highlights of the meeting |
